Subject: On-call primer — tenant quotas

Welcome to the Lanternfish rotation. Most pages you'll get are per-tenant rate quota breaches. Quick rules: don't raise a quota without checking the tenant's plan tier first; temporary bumps expire after 24h automatically; never zero out a quota, it disables enforcement entirely. If a big tenant is throttled, escalate to the platform lead before touching anything. The quota dashboard, override form, and escalation flowchart are all on the internal page below.

operations page: https://confluence.zemvarlabs.internal/projects/display/browse/display/8963

## Further reading

Plugin authors targeting the Brightmoor firmware update channel should understand how staged rollouts work before publishing. Updates move through canary, beta, and stable rings; your plugin must declare a minimum firmware version or it will be rejected at canary. Rollback semantics differ per ring. The full channel specification, ring timelines, and version declaration format are documented on the internal page below.

operations page: https://confluence.lumicsys.internal/projects/display/projects/display

This PR wires up the new scale-down damping for Queuetide's autoscaler. Short version for anyone new: we were flapping between 4 and 12 workers every few minutes because the depth signal is spiky. Now we average depth over a window and require sustained pressure before scaling either direction. Nothing clever, just hysteresis. Reviewers should focus on the cooldown math in scaler.go. The constants we landed on after load testing are below.

constants for yaduf-fahag:
BUDGETS = {
    "kelix": 528,
    "briwyn": 734,
}

## Local Setup

Receiptly, the donation-receipt mailer for the Harborlight fund, needs Node 20 and a local Postgres. Run `make bootstrap`, then `make mail-dry-run` to verify templates render without sending. For the release build, point the mailer at the staging database using the connection string below.

replica DSN, fawif-kajep: cockroachdb://casok_svc:d7jqxZmWgrSSsG@db-6a76.nelvrotech.test:5432/sorius